NANT 2015-02: A Phase 1 Study of Lorlatinib (PF-06463922)

Not Recruiting

Trial ID: NCT03107988

Purpose

Lorlatinib is a novel inhibitor across ALK variants, including those resistant to crizotinib. In this first pediatric phase 1 trial of lorlatinib, the drug will be utilized as a single agent and in combination with chemotherapy in patients with relapsed/refractory neuroblastoma. The dose escalation phase of this study (Cohort A1) uses a traditional Phase I 3+3 design. Once a recommended phase 2 pediatric dose is identified, an expansion cohort of 6 patients (Cohort B1), within which ALKi naïve patients will be prioritized, will be initiated. Parallel cohorts will be initiated in adults or patients with large BSA (Cohort A2) and in combination with chemotherapy upon establishing RP2D (Cohort B2).

Official Title

Phase 1 Study of Lorlatinib (PF-06463922), an Oral Small Molecule Inhibitor of ALK/ROS1, for Patients With ALK-Driven Relapsed or Refractory Neuroblastoma

Eligibility


Inclusion Criteria:

1) Patients are required to have an activating ALK aberration in their tumor detected by
certified assay (i.e. CLIA in the US.) prior to registration. The report from this test is
required to be submitted for eligibility. Patients with at least one of the following
genetic features in their tumor will be considered to have an activating ALK aberration:

1. An ALK activating mutation; 2. ALK amplification (> 10 signals of the ALK gene); 3.
Presence of any ALK fusion protein that arises from a chromosomal translocation 2) Patients
must have a diagnosis of neuroblastoma either by histologic verification of neuroblastoma
and/or demonstration of tumor cells in the bone marrow with increased urinary
catecholamines.

3) Patients must have a history of high-risk neuroblastoma according to COG risk
classification at the time of study registration. Patients who were initially considered
low or intermediate-risk, but then reclassified as high-risk are also eligible.
